My husband and I are a bit on the bigger side. We are working on it though. :) We can both ride most rides including Expedition Everest and Flight of Passage. Will we have any issues on GOG? I searched for this but couldn’t find anything. I’m pretty sure we will need the back seats on Tron just by watching some of the vlogs on YouTube but not sure about GOG. Thanks!
 
If you are OK with EE and FOP, my unofficial untrained expectation is that you'll definitely be fine on GOTG. Tron, in some ways, is similar to FOP. Something to consider - they do have the test vehicles for Tron outside the entrance if you might like to check it out for yourself first.
 
Guardians is extremely comfortable and non-restrictive. You shouldn't have a problem, especially if you have no trouble on FOP or SDMT (both of which I think are tighter than EE).
 

The last time we rode it the people in front of us at loading couldn’t get their lap bars down on Cosmic Rewind and had to get off but the CM handled it perfectly from what I overheard. The seats definitely are comfortable though and if you’re fine with Everest and FOP then you should be okay with GOTG.
